本文目录导读:
在当今信息爆炸的时代,互联网业务的发展速度越来越快,如何保证系统的高可用性和高性能成为了企业关注的焦点,负载均衡作为一种重要的技术手段,在提高系统稳定性、优化资源利用等方面发挥着至关重要的作用,本文将详细解析负载均衡的工作原理,并探讨其核心优势。
图片来源于网络,如有侵权联系删除
负载均衡的工作原理
负载均衡(Load Balancing)是一种将请求分发到多个服务器上的技术,旨在提高系统吞吐量、降低单台服务器的压力,确保系统稳定运行,以下是负载均衡的基本工作原理:
1、请求分发:负载均衡器接收到客户端请求后,根据一定的算法将请求分发到后端服务器。
2、算法选择:负载均衡算法有多种,如轮询(Round Robin)、最少连接(Least Connections)、IP哈希(IP Hash)等,不同的算法适用于不同的场景,企业可根据实际需求选择合适的算法。
3、服务器健康检查:负载均衡器需要定期对后端服务器进行健康检查,确保服务器的正常运行,一旦发现服务器异常,负载均衡器将停止向该服务器分发请求。
4、请求转发:负载均衡器将请求转发到后端服务器后,后端服务器处理请求并返回响应。
图片来源于网络,如有侵权联系删除
5、响应返回:客户端接收到后端服务器的响应后,负载均衡器将响应返回给客户端。
负载均衡的核心优势
1、提高系统吞吐量:通过将请求分发到多个服务器,负载均衡可以有效提高系统吞吐量,满足用户需求。
2、降低单台服务器压力:负载均衡将请求均匀分配到多个服务器,降低单台服务器的压力,延长服务器使用寿命。
3、提高系统可用性:负载均衡可以实现故障转移,当一台服务器出现问题时,负载均衡器会将请求转发到其他正常服务器,保证系统稳定运行。
4、优化资源利用:负载均衡可以根据业务需求动态调整服务器资源分配,提高资源利用率。
图片来源于网络,如有侵权联系删除
5、支持多种协议:负载均衡器支持多种协议,如HTTP、HTTPS、TCP、UDP等,满足不同业务场景的需求。
6、易于扩展:负载均衡器可以方便地添加或删除服务器,适应业务规模的变化。
负载均衡作为一项重要的技术手段,在提高系统稳定性、优化资源利用等方面具有显著优势,企业应根据自身业务需求,选择合适的负载均衡方案,以提高系统性能和用户体验,随着云计算、大数据等技术的发展,负载均衡技术将更加成熟,为我国互联网产业提供有力支持。
标签: #负载均衡工作原理
评论列表